body{font-family:"Inter",sans-serif;font-size:1.125rem;color:#2255a1}body a,body a:hover,body a:visited,body a:focus{color:#191825}body h1,body h2,body h3,body h4,body h5,body h6{font-family:"Alef",sans-serif;color:#191825}body h1.fss-underline:after,body h2.fss-underline:after,body h3.fss-underline:after,body h4.fss-underline:after,body h5.fss-underline:after,body h6.fss-underline:after{content:" ";display:block;width:25%;border:solid .0625rem #191825;position:relative;margin-top:2.5rem}body .flowers-button{padding:.875rem 1.875rem;background:#a5faff;color:#2255a1;text-decoration:none;font-family:"Alef",sans-serif;font-size:20px;font-weight:normal;font-style:normal;text-transform:uppercase;line-height:1.4;border:solid 1px #2255a1}body .flowers-button:hover,body .flowers-button:focus,body .flowers-button:active,body .flowers-button:visited{color:#2255a1;text-decoration:none}body .flowers-button.alt{color:#fff;background:#d7cbc4}body .fss-olympians .fss-olympian{width:auto;height:29.6875rem;padding:4rem;margin:0 .625rem;background:#fff;#border-radius:2rem;display:inline-block}body .fss-olympians .fss-olympian .fss-olympian-thumb{height:12.5rem;width:12.5rem;max-width:100%;margin-bottom:2rem}body .fss-olympians .fss-olympian .fss-olympian-name{font-size:1.5rem;color:#191825;font-family:"Alef",sans-serif;line-height:1.2;text-align:center;font-weight:700;font-style:normal}body .fss-olympians .fss-olympian .fss-olympian-country{margin-top:1.25rem;font-family:"Inter",sans-serif;font-style:normal;font-weight:400;font-size:1.125rem;text-align:center;color:rgba(25,24,37,.5);line-height:1.3}body .fss-olympians .fss-olympian:nth-child(even){background:#cffafd}body .fss-olympians-arrows{position:absolute;bottom:-6.5625rem;right:2.1875rem}body .fss-olympians-arrows .fss-olympians-arrow-prev,body .fss-olympians-arrows .fss-olympians-arrow-next{display:inline-block;width:3.125rem;height:3.125rem;border-radius:3.125rem;background:#fff;text-align:center;margin:0 .3125rem;cursor:pointer}body .fss-olympians-arrows .fss-olympians-arrow-prev i,body .fss-olympians-arrows .fss-olympians-arrow-next i{font-size:1.25rem;color:#2255a1;position:relative;top:25%}body .fss-galleries .fss-gallery{margin:0 1.25rem}body .fss-galleries .fss-gallery .fss-gallery-inner{background:#fff}body .fss-galleries .fss-gallery .fss-gallery-inner .fss-gallery-thumb img{width:100%}body .fss-galleries .fss-gallery .fss-gallery-inner .fss-gallery-meta{padding:1.25rem 2rem}body .fss-galleries .fss-gallery .fss-gallery-inner .fss-gallery-meta .fss-gallery-name{color:#191825;font-family:"Alef",sans-serif;font-style:normal;font-weight:700;font-size:1.4375rem;line-height:1.2;margin-bottom:.75rem}body .fss-galleries .fss-gallery .fss-gallery-inner .fss-gallery-meta .fss-gallery-date{color:rgba(25,24,37,.5);font-family:"Inter",sans-serif;font-style:normal;font-weight:400;font-size:1.125rem}body .fss-gallery-arrows{position:absolute;bottom:0;right:2.1875rem}body .fss-gallery-arrows .fss-gallery-arrow-prev,body .fss-gallery-arrows .fss-gallery-arrow-next{display:inline-block;width:3.125rem;height:3.125rem;border-radius:3.125rem;background:#fff;text-align:center;margin:0 .3125rem;cursor:pointer}body .fss-gallery-arrows .fss-gallery-arrow-prev i,body .fss-gallery-arrows .fss-gallery-arrow-next i{font-size:1.25rem;color:#2255a1;position:relative;top:25%}body .fss-blog-posts .fss-blog-post{margin:0 1.25rem}body .fss-blog-posts .fss-blog-post .fss-blog-post-inner{min-height:26.875rem;background:#fff}body .fss-blog-posts .fss-blog-post .fss-blog-post-inner .fss-blog-post-thumb img{width:100%}body .fss-blog-posts .fss-blog-post .fss-blog-post-inner .fss-blog-post-meta{padding:1.25rem 2rem}body .fss-blog-posts .fss-blog-post .fss-blog-post-inner .fss-blog-post-meta .fss-blog-post-name{color:#191825;font-family:"Alef",sans-serif;font-style:normal;font-weight:700;font-size:1.4375rem;line-height:1.2;margin-bottom:.75rem}body .fss-blog-posts .fss-blog-post .fss-blog-post-inner .fss-blog-post-meta .fss-blog-post-date{color:rgba(25,24,37,.5);font-family:"Inter",sans-serif;font-style:normal;font-weight:400;font-size:1.125rem}body .fss-blog-posts-arrows{position:absolute;bottom:2.1875rem;right:2.1875rem}body .fss-blog-posts-arrows .fss-blog-posts-arrow-prev,body .fss-blog-posts-arrows .fss-blog-posts-arrow-next{display:inline-block;width:3.125rem;height:3.125rem;border-radius:3.125rem;background:#fff;text-align:center;margin:0 .3125rem;cursor:pointer}body .fss-blog-posts-arrows .fss-blog-posts-arrow-prev i,body .fss-blog-posts-arrows .fss-blog-posts-arrow-next i{font-size:1.25rem;color:#2255a1;position:relative;top:25%}body .fss-testimonials{margin-top:1.875rem}body .fss-testimonials .fss-testimonial{position:relative}body .fss-testimonials .fss-testimonial .fss-testimonial-inner{color:rgba(25,24,37,.5);font-weight:400;font-family:"Inter",sans-serif;font-size:1.25rem;max-width:50rem;margin:0 auto}body .fss-testimonials .fss-testimonial .fss-testimonial-inner .fss-testimonial-thumb{text-align:center}body .fss-testimonials .fss-testimonial .fss-testimonial-inner .fss-testimonial-thumb img{width:9.375rem;height:9.375rem;border-radius:9.375rem;display:inline-block}body .fss-testimonials .fss-testimonial .fss-testimonial-inner .fss-testimonial-meta{margin:1.875rem 0}body .fss-testimonials .fss-testimonial .fss-testimonial-inner .fss-testimonial-meta .fss-testimonial-name{color:#2255a1;font-size:1.4375rem;font-weight:700}body .fss-testimonials .fss-testimonial .fss-testimonial-inner .fss-testimonial-rating i{color:#ffd400;display:inline-block;margin-right:.75rem}body .fss-testimonials .fss-testimonial .fss-testimonial-inner .fss-testimonial-text{margin:1.875rem 0;line-height:1.4}body .fss-testimonials-arrow-prev,body .fss-testimonials-arrow-next{width:3.125rem;height:3.125rem;border-radius:3.125rem;background:#fff;border:solid .0625rem #f1e4dd;text-align:center;cursor:pointer}body .fss-testimonials-arrow-prev i,body .fss-testimonials-arrow-next i{font-size:1.25rem;color:#191825;position:relative;top:25%}body .fss-testimonials-arrow-prev{position:absolute;top:50%;left:.9375rem}body .fss-testimonials-arrow-next{position:absolute;top:50%;right:.9375rem}body .sub-text{#font-family:"Covered By Your Grace",cursive;font-family:"Alef",sans-serif;color:#2255a1;#font-size:2.25rem;font-size:1.4375rem;font-style:normal;font-weight:400;text-transform:uppercase;#letter-spacing:.45rem;letter-spacing:.25rem;line-height:1.4}body .sub-text.alt{font-family:"Alef",sans-serif;font-size:1.4375rem;letter-spacing:.25rem}div.fusion-tb-header{width:100%;z-index:2;height:9.375rem;background:#edf4ff}div.fusion-tb-header nav ul li span{border:0}div.fusion-tb-header nav ul li a span{font-family:"Alef",sans-serif;font-size:1.375rem;color:#2255a1;text-transform:uppercase;font-weight:700;border:0}div.fusion-tb-header nav ul li>ul{border-radius:0;padding-top:.9375rem;padding-bottom:.9375rem;background:#e1fcfe}div.fusion-tb-header nav ul li>ul li{background:none;border:0;border-radius:0;width:auto;max-width:100%}div.fusion-tb-header nav ul li>ul li:hover,div.fusion-tb-header nav ul li>ul li:active,div.fusion-tb-header nav ul li>ul li:focus{background:none}div.fusion-tb-header nav ul li>ul li a{padding-top:.875rem;padding-bottom:.875rem}div.fusion-tb-header nav ul li>ul li a span{font-family:"Alef",sans-serif;text-transform:none;font-size:1rem;font-style:normal;font-weight:400;line-height:1.4;padding-bottom:.125rem;border-bottom:dashed .0625rem rgba(0,0,0,0)}div.fusion-tb-header nav ul li>ul li a span:hover{color:#ec208e;border-bottom:dashed .0625rem #ec208e}div.fusion-tb-header nav ul li.menu-wide{position:static}div.fusion-tb-header nav ul li.menu-wide>ul{width:100%;display:flex;flex-direction:row;flex-wrap:wrap;align-items:center;justify-content:space-between}div.fusion-tb-header nav ul li.menu-wide>ul li{width:15.9375rem}div.fusion-tb-header .fusion-fullwidth{height:9.375rem}body.home #homepage-hero{margin-top:0;padding-bottom:12.5rem}body.home #homepage-hero>.fusion-builder-row:first-child{position:relative;padding-top:9.375rem;z-index:1}body.home #homepage-hero div.tagline{font-family:"Alef",sans-serif;color:#2255a1;font-size:1.25rem;text-transform:uppercase;font-weight:400;letter-spacing:.3125rem}body.home #homepage-hero h1{text-transform:uppercase;margin:1.5625rem 0 .9375rem;font-size:3.375rem;font-family:"Inter",sans-serif;font-weight:700;font-style:normal;color:#2255a1}body.home #homepage-hero h2{text-transform:uppercase;font-size:4rem;color:#fff;margin-bottom:.625rem;font-family:"Inter",sans-serif;font-weight:700;font-style:normal}body.home #homepage-hero h3{font-family:"Alef",sans-serif;color:#2255a1;font-size:1.75rem;text-transform:uppercase;font-weight:400;margin:2.1875rem 0;letter-spacing:.625rem}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-wrapper{font-family:"Rubik Mono One",monospace;font-size:3.125rem;font-style:normal;font-weight:400;color:#2255a1}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-wrapper .fusion-dash{padding-left:4.6875rem;padding-right:4.6875rem}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-wrapper .fusion-digit{padding:0 .5rem}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-wrapper .fusion-dash-days .fusion-digit{#color:#83ff6f;color:#fff}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-wrapper .fusion-dash-hours .fusion-digit{#color:#ff8c4b;color:#fff}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-wrapper .fusion-dash-minutes .fusion-digit{#color:#1847ed;#color:#f94485;color:#fff}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-wrapper .fusion-dash-seconds .fusion-digit{#color:#ec208e;#color:#83ff6f;color:#fff}body.home #homepage-hero .fusion-countdown .fusion-countdown-counter-wrapper .fusion-dash-title{font-family:"Inter",sans-serif;font-size:1.5rem;font-style:normal;font-weight:700;text-transform:uppercase;color:#2255a1}body.home #homepage-olympians{background:#edf4ff;padding-top:7.1875rem;padding-bottom:14.625rem;position:relative}body.home #homepage-olympians h2{font-size:44px;color:#2255a1}body.home #homepage-results{background:#fff;padding-top:3.75rem;padding-bottom:4.6875rem;color:rgba(25,24,37,.5)}body.home #homepage-results h2{font-size:4.5rem;line-height:1.2;margin-bottom:2.5rem}body.home #homepage-results .fss-swimmers{padding-bottom:6.25rem}body.home #homepage-results .fss-swimmers:after{content:" ";position:absolute;bottom:0;left:0;width:41.6875rem;max-width:100%;height:9.875rem;background:url(../images/blue-swoosh.png);background-size:contain;background-repeat:no-repeat}body.home #homepage-results .fss-counter .fusion-counter-box{padding:0 .9375rem}body.home #homepage-results .fss-counter .fusion-counter-box .counter-box-container .content-box-percentage{font-family:"Inter",sans-serif;font-style:normal;font-weight:700;color:#191825;line-height:1.3;font-size:72px}body.home #homepage-results .fss-counter .fusion-counter-box:nth-child(1) .counter-box-container{background:#eef1d2}body.home #homepage-results .fss-counter .fusion-counter-box:nth-child(2) .counter-box-container{background:#c1d678}body.home #homepage-results .fss-counter .fusion-counter-box:nth-child(3) .counter-box-container{background:#a8c848}body.home #homepage-results .fss-counter .fusion-counter-box:nth-child(4) .counter-box-container{background:#8dbb00}body.home #homepage-sponsors{padding-top:10.9375rem;padding-bottom:4.6875rem}body.home #homepage-sponsors:before{display:block;z-index:1;content:" ";background:url(../images/wave-lines.png);background-repeat:no-repeat;background-position:center center;background-size:cover;position:absolute;top:0;opacity:20%;width:100%;height:100%}body.home #homepage-sponsors h2{font-size:3.75rem}body.home #homepage-sponsors .fss-sponsors .fss-sponsor{height:120px;display:flex;align-items:center}body.home #homepage-sponsors .fss-sponsors .fss-sponsor .fss-sponsor-thumb{display:flex;justify-content:center}body.home #homepage-galleries{margin-top:5rem;margin-bottom:3.125rem}body.home #homepage-galleries>.fusion-builder-row:first-child{position:relative;background:#cffafd;box-shadow:0px .25rem .25rem 0px rgba(0,0,0,.25);padding:6.5625rem 8.125rem !important}body.home #homepage-galleries>.fusion-builder-row:first-child:before{content:" ";display:block;height:13.5rem;width:18.75rem;position:absolute;top:2.1875rem;right:2.8125rem;background:url(../images/flowers-turtles.png);background-size:contain;background-repeat:no-repeat}body.home #homepage-social{margin-top:7.8125rem;margin-bottom:3.125rem}body.home #homepage-social h2{font-size:3.75rem;line-height:1.4}body.home #homepage-travel{background:url(../images/seven-mile-beach-drone-shot.jpg);background-size:cover;background-repeat:no-repeat;padding-top:7.1875rem;padding-bottom:10.9375rem}body.home #homepage-travel h2{color:#2255a1;font-size:4.5rem;line-height:1.4}body.home #homepage-testimonials{margin-top:6.25rem;margin-bottom:6.25rem}body.home #homepage-testimonials h2{font-size:2.75rem;line-height:1.3}body.home #homepage-testimonials .slick-dots li.slick-active button:before{color:#2255a1}body.home #homepage-testimonials .slick-dots li button:before{font-size:1.25rem;color:#d7cbc4}.gform_wrapper .gform_footer input[type=submit]{padding:.875rem 2.0625rem !important;background:#a5faff !important;color:#2255a1 !important;font-family:"Alef",sans-serif !important;font-size:1.25rem !important;font-weight:normal !important;font-style:normal !important;text-transform:uppercase !important;line-height:1.4 !important;border:solid 1px #2255a1 !important}.fusion-footer{position:relative;background:#5ec9ca;color:#fff}.fusion-footer:before{display:block;z-index:1;content:" ";background:url(../images/white-waves.png);background-repeat:no-repeat;background-position:center center;background-size:cover;position:absolute;top:0;opacity:.1;width:100%;height:100%}.fusion-footer .fusion-fullwidth{padding-bottom:0}.fusion-footer .footer-left{padding:3.125rem 3.125rem 1.25rem}.fusion-footer .footer-left .fusion-column-wrapper{align-items:center}.fusion-footer .footer-left .stay-in-touch{width:13rem;height:14.125rem;background:url(../images/green-circle.png);background-repeat:no-repeat;background-size:13rem 14.125rem;position:relative}.fusion-footer .footer-left .stay-in-touch p{margin:0}.fusion-footer .footer-left .stay-in-touch .green-circle-text{position:relative;top:3rem;left:.3125rem;text-align:center;font-family:"Rubik Mono One",monospace;font-style:normal;font-weight:400;font-size:1.25rem;color:#fff;line-height:1.3;text-transform:uppercase}.fusion-footer .footer-left .newsletter-subscribe{font-family:"Alef",sans-serif;font-style:normal;font-weight:700;color:#2255a1;font-size:2.1875rem;line-height:1.3;text-transform:uppercase;text-align:center;margin-bottom:2.1875rem}.fusion-footer .footer-left .gform_wrapper{width:60%}.fusion-footer .footer-left .gform_wrapper .gform_body .gfield_html{color:#2255a1;line-height:1.3}.fusion-footer .footer-left .gform_wrapper .gform_footer{justify-content:center}.fusion-footer .footer-middle{padding:3.125rem 3.125rem 1.25rem}.fusion-footer .footer-middle .footer-logo img{width:15.625rem}.fusion-footer .footer-middle .footer-tagline{color:#fff;font-weight:700;line-height:1.4}.fusion-footer .footer-right{padding:3.125rem 0 1.25rem 3.125rem}.fusion-footer .footer-copyright{color:#ffe2d1;font-family:"Inter",sans-serif;font-size:.875rem;text-transform:uppercase;text-align:center}.fusion-footer .footer-copyright a,.fusion-footer .footer-copyright a:hover,.fusion-footer .footer-copyright a:focus,.fusion-footer .footer-copyright a:visited{color:#ffe2d1}.fusion-footer .fusion-menu li{padding:.25rem 0}.fusion-footer .fusion-menu li a span{color:#fff;font-family:"Inter",sans-serif;font-style:normal;font-weight:400;line-height:1.3}.fusion-footer .fusion-menu li a:hover span,.fusion-footer .fusion-menu li a:active span,.fusion-footer .fusion-menu li a:focus span{color:#fff}
/*# sourceMappingURL=theme.css.map */
